How they compare
Austria currently reports 7,596 kg/ha against 7,250 kg/ha in Afghanistan, a difference of 346 kg/ha.
The two have swapped places 9 times across 40 shared years of data; in 1985 it was Afghanistan ahead.
Afghanistan ranks 26th and Austria ranks 24th of 73 countries.
Across the 5 decades both report, Afghanistan averaged higher in 2 and Austria in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Afghanistan | Austria |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 7,198 kg/ha | 5,460 kg/ha | 1,739 kg/ha | Afghanistan |
| 1990s | 7,360 kg/ha | 10,525 kg/ha | 3,165 kg/ha | Austria |
| 2000s | 7,145 kg/ha | 10,177 kg/ha | 3,032 kg/ha | Austria |
| 2010s | 7,835 kg/ha | 10,554 kg/ha | 2,719 kg/ha | Austria |
| 2020s | 7,142 kg/ha | 5,757 kg/ha | 1,385 kg/ha | Afghanistan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Crop and livestock statistics are recorded for 278 products, covering the following categories: 1) CROPS PRIMARY: Cereals, Citrus Fruit, Fibre Crops, Fruit, Oil Crops, Oil Crops and Cakes in Oil Equivalent, Pulses, Roots and Tubers, Sugar Crops, Treenuts and Vegetables. Data are expressed in terms of area harvested, production quantity and yield. Cereals: Area and production data on cereals relate to crops harvested for dry grain only.
